package test.interop.whitemesa.round2;

import org.apache.axis2.AxisFault;
import org.apache.axiom.soap.SOAPEnvelope;
import org.apache.commons.logging.Log;
import org.apache.commons.logging.LogFactory;

import test.interop.whitemesa.SunClient;
import test.interop.whitemesa.SunClientUtil;
import test.interop.whitemesa.WhiteMesaIneterop;
import test.interop.whitemesa.WhiteMesaConstants;
import test.interop.whitemesa.round2.util.GroupbEcho2DStringArrayUtil;
import test.interop.whitemesa.round2.util.GroupbEchoNestedArrayUtil;
import test.interop.whitemesa.round2.util.GroupbEchoNestedStructUtil;
import test.interop.whitemesa.round2.util.GroupbEchoSimpleTypesAsStructUtil;
import test.interop.whitemesa.round2.util.GroupbEchoStructAsSimpleTypesUtil;
import test.interop.whitemesa.round2.util.GroupcBase64Util;
import test.interop.whitemesa.round2.util.GroupcBooleanUtil;
import test.interop.whitemesa.round2.util.GroupcEchoStringUtil;
import test.interop.whitemesa.round2.util.GroupcFloatArrayUtil;
import test.interop.whitemesa.round2.util.GroupcFloatUtil;
import test.interop.whitemesa.round2.util.GroupcHexBinaryUtil;
import test.interop.whitemesa.round2.util.GroupcIntegerArrayUtil;
import test.interop.whitemesa.round2.util.GroupcIntergerUtil;
import test.interop.whitemesa.round2.util.GroupcStringArrayUtil;
import test.interop.whitemesa.round2.util.GroupcStructArrayUtil;
import test.interop.whitemesa.round2.util.GroupcStructUtil;
import test.interop.whitemesa.round2.util.GroupcVoidUtil;
import test.interop.whitemesa.round2.util.Round2EchoBase64ClientUtil;
import test.interop.whitemesa.round2.util.Round2EchoBooleanClientUtil;
import test.interop.whitemesa.round2.util.Round2EchoDateClientUtil;
import test.interop.whitemesa.round2.util.Round2EchoDecimalClientUtil;
import test.interop.whitemesa.round2.util.Round2EchoFloatArrayClientUtil;
import test.interop.whitemesa.round2.util.Round2EchoFloatClientUtil;
import test.interop.whitemesa.round2.util.Round2EchoHexBinaryClientUtil;
import test.interop.whitemesa.round2.util.Round2EchoIntegerArrayclientUtil;
import test.interop.whitemesa.round2.util.Round2EchoIntegerClientUtil;
import test.interop.whitemesa.round2.util.Round2EchoStringArrayClientUtil;
import test.interop.whitemesa.round2.util.Round2EchoStringclientUtil;
import test.interop.whitemesa.round2.util.Round2EchoStructArrayClientUtil;
import test.interop.whitemesa.round2.util.Round2EchoStructClientUtil;
import test.interop.whitemesa.round2.util.Round2EchoVoidClientUtil;

import java.io.File;
/**
 * class
 * To test Interoperability Axis2 clients vs 4s4c 2.0 Server, Round2
 * WSDLs:-
 * "base"     http://soap.4s4c.com/ilab2/ilab.wsdl
 * "Group B"  http://soap.4s4c.com/ilab2/ilab_b.wsdl
 * "Group C"  http://soap.4s4c.com/ilab2/ilab_c.wsdl
 * Todo - All tests failed giving a null pointer exception.
 */



/**
 * Test cases that work on date values may fail since the response comes in
 * a different format. E.g.:
 * 
 * request :2006-10-18T22:20:00-07:00
 * response:2006-10-19T05:20:00Z
 */

/**
 * Test cases that work on Hex Binary may fail since the response look different from
 * the request
 * 
 * request :AAABBAAE
 * response:qqu6rg==
 */
public class S4s4c2Round2InteropTest extends WhiteMesaIneterop {

    SOAPEnvelope retEnv = null;
    File file = null;
    String url = "";
    String soapAction = "";
    String resFilePath = "interop/whitemesa/round2/";
    String tempPath = "";
    SunClientUtil util;
    SunClient client = new SunClient();
    
	private static final Log log = LogFactory.getLog(S4s4c2Round2InteropTest.class);

    /**
     * Round2
     * Group Base
     * operation echoString
     */
    public void testR2BaseEchoString() throws AxisFault {
        url = "http://soap.4s4c.com/ilab2/soap.asp";
        soapAction = "urn:interopLab#echoString";

        util = new Round2EchoStringclientUtil();
        retEnv = client.sendMsg(util, url, soapAction);
        tempPath = resFilePath + "sunBaseStringRes.xml";
        assertValueIsInThePayload(retEnv,WhiteMesaConstants.ECHO_STRING);
    }

    /**
     * Round2
     * Group Base
     * operation echoStringArray
     */
    public void testR2BaseEchoStringArray() throws AxisFault {
        url = "http://soap.4s4c.com/ilab2/soap.asp";
        soapAction = "urn:interopLab#echoStringArray";

        util = new Round2EchoStringArrayClientUtil();
        retEnv = client.sendMsg(util, url, soapAction);
        tempPath = resFilePath + "SunBaseStringArrayRes.xml";
        assertValueIsInThePayload(retEnv,WhiteMesaConstants.ECHO_STRING_ARR_1);
        assertValueIsInThePayload(retEnv,WhiteMesaConstants.ECHO_STRING_ARR_2);
        assertValueIsInThePayload(retEnv,WhiteMesaConstants.ECHO_STRING_ARR_3);
    }

    /**
     * Round2
     * Group Base
     * operation echoInteger
     */
    public void testR2BaseEchoInteger() throws AxisFault {
        url = "http://soap.4s4c.com/ilab2/soap.asp";
        soapAction = "urn:interopLab#echoInteger";

        util = new Round2EchoIntegerClientUtil();
        retEnv = client.sendMsg(util, url, soapAction);
        tempPath = resFilePath + "sunBaseIntegerRes.xml";
        assertValueIsInThePayload(retEnv,WhiteMesaConstants.ECHO_INTEGER);
